  • Some unused audio for Godfrey, the First Elden Lord. The first part where he tells you to go to the Lands Between is in the audio transcript. However, the parts afterwards are not so the subtitles may not be 100% accurate. Those lines appear to be related to his boss encounter. Anyways, enjoy the video :)
